Across three volumes, the Handbook of Image Processing and Computer
Vision presents a comprehensive review of the full range of topics
that comprise the field of computer vision, from the acquisition of
signals and formation of images, to learning techniques for scene
understanding. The authoritative insights presented within cover all
aspects of the sensory subsystem required by an intelligent system to
perceive the environment and act autonomously. Volume 1 (From Energy
to Image) examines the formation, properties, and enhancement of a
digital image. Topics and features: • Describes the fundamental
processes in the field of artificial vision that enable the formation
of digital images from light energy • Covers light propagation,
color perception, optical systems, and the analog-to-digital
conversion of the signal • Discusses the information recorded in a
digital image, and the image processing algorithms that can improve
the visual qualities of theimage • Reviews boundary extraction
algorithms, key linear and geometric transformations, and techniques
for image restoration • Presents a selection of different image
segmentation algorithms, and of widely-used algorithms for the
automatic detection of points of interest • Examines important
algorithms for object recognition, texture analysis, 3D
reconstruction, motion analysis, and camera calibration • Provides
an introduction to four significant types of neural network, namely
RBF, SOM, Hopfield, and deep neural networks This all-encompassing
survey offers a complete reference for all students, researchers, and
practitioners involved in developing intelligent machine vision
systems. The work is also an invaluable resource for professionals
within the IT/software and electronics industries involved in machine
vision, imaging, and artificial intelligence. Dr. Cosimo Distante is a
Research Scientist in Computer Vision and Pattern Recognition inthe
Institute of Applied Sciences and Intelligent Systems (ISAI) at the
Italian National Research Council (CNR). Dr. Arcangelo Distante is a
researcher and the former Director of the Institute of Intelligent
Systems for Automation (ISSIA) at the CNR. His research interests are
in the fields of Computer Vision, Pattern Recognition, Machine
Learning, and Neural Computation.
